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Fernandez's Sword-nosed Bat | Timor White-eye |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Zosteropidae |
| Genus | Lonchorhina | Heleia |
| Species | Lonchorhina fernandezi | Heleia muelleri |
Evolutionary Relationship
Fernandez's Sword-nosed Bat and Timor White-eye share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
